The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Tyne and Wear with a requirement for LESS sk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ited LESS over the 6 months to 24 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
24 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 94 - 91
Rank change year-on-year - - -6
Permanent jobs citing LESS 5 0 4
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Tyne and Wear 0.38% - 0.37%
As % of the Libraries, Frameworks & Software Standards category 2.54% - 1.04%
Number of salaries quoted 5 0 4
10th Percentile - - -
25th Percentile £30,000 - £32,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£40,250 - £35,000
Median % change year-on-year - - +16.67%
75th Percentile £44,125 - £37,500
90th Percentile - - -
North East median annual salary £40,250 - £35,000
% change year-on-year - - +16.67%
